The C++ framework for developing highly scalable, high performance servers on Windows platforms.

IMaintainStreamSocketConnections Member List

This is the complete list of members for IMaintainStreamSocketConnections, including all inherited members.

AbortAllConnections()=0ICreateStreamSocketConnections [pure virtual]
AsyncConnect(const IFullAddress &address, const void *pUserData=nullptr, SocketBufferSize recvBufferSize=DefaultSocketBufferSize, SocketBufferSize sendBufferSize=DefaultSocketBufferSize)=0ICreateStreamSocketConnections [pure virtual]
AsyncConnectAvailable(const IAddressType &addressType) const =0ICreateStreamSocketConnections [pure virtual]
AsyncConnectNoThrow(const IFullAddress &address, const void *pUserData=nullptr, SocketBufferSize recvBufferSize=DefaultSocketBufferSize, SocketBufferSize sendBufferSize=DefaultSocketBufferSize)=0ICreateStreamSocketConnections [pure virtual]
CancelAllConnectionRetries()=0IMaintainStreamSocketConnections [pure virtual]
CancelConnectionRetries(const IAddress &address, bool shutDownExistingConnections=false)=0IMaintainStreamSocketConnections [pure virtual]
Connect(const IFullAddress &address, const void *pUserData=nullptr, SocketBufferSize recvBufferSize=DefaultSocketBufferSize, SocketBufferSize sendBufferSize=DefaultSocketBufferSize)=0ICreateStreamSocketConnections [pure virtual]
ConnectAsyncIfAvailable(const IFullAddress &address, const void *pUserData=nullptr, SocketBufferSize recvBufferSize=DefaultSocketBufferSize, SocketBufferSize sendBufferSize=DefaultSocketBufferSize)=0ICreateStreamSocketConnections [pure virtual]
ConnectAsyncIfAvailableNoThrow(const IFullAddress &address, const void *pUserData=nullptr, SocketBufferSize recvBufferSize=DefaultSocketBufferSize, SocketBufferSize sendBufferSize=DefaultSocketBufferSize)=0ICreateStreamSocketConnections [pure virtual]
ConnectNoThrow(const IFullAddress &address, const void *pUserData=nullptr, SocketBufferSize recvBufferSize=DefaultSocketBufferSize, SocketBufferSize sendBufferSize=DefaultSocketBufferSize)=0ICreateStreamSocketConnections [pure virtual]
MaintainConnections(const IFullAddress &address, Milliseconds reconnectTimeout, SocketBufferSize recvBufferSize=DefaultSocketBufferSize, SocketBufferSize sendBufferSize=DefaultSocketBufferSize)=0IMaintainStreamSocketConnections [pure virtual]
TryCancelConnectionRetries(const IAddress &address, bool shutDownExistingConnections=false)=0IMaintainStreamSocketConnections [pure virtual]
~ICreateStreamSocketConnections()ICreateStreamSocketConnections [protected, virtual]
~IMaintainStreamSocketConnections()IMaintainStreamSocketConnections [protected, virtual]


Generated on Sun Sep 12 19:10:23 2021 for The Server Framework - v7.4 by doxygen 1.5.3